Current situation of China's manufacturing industry
According to World Bank data, in 2010, China's manufacturing added value surpassed that of the United States for the first time, becoming the world's largest manufacturing country, and has remained the world's number one for several consecutive years since then. However, McKinsey's data shows that China's manufacturing industry relies more on labor-intensive industries, and its independent innovation ability is relatively weak, putting it in an awkward situation of being "big but not strong".
Xie Qingshan, Industry Sales Manager of Intel's Asia Pacific IoT Business Unit in China, analyzed that compared to other countries, China's manufacturing industry presents two characteristics: a high proportion of small and medium-sized enterprises, and a wide coverage of the industry. Therefore, the core problem that China's intelligent manufacturing needs to solve is how to help a large number of small and medium-sized enterprises complete the digitalization and informatization upgrading of manufacturing processes. Statistical data shows that in traditional processing and assembly enterprises, an average of 500 errors occur for every one million manual operations, while the probability of robots making this error is only 11.5 errors per million.
Give a typical case. Audi has 2500 automatic robots on its production line at the Kassum factory. Mainly used to perform specific tasks required for assembling Audi cars. 900 of these robots are equipped with welding guns, and their work includes spot welding to fix metal parts together. Each car has approximately 5000 welding points. If about 1000 cars are assembled every day, there will be over 5 million welding operations per production day.
In order to ensure welding quality, it is reasonable to conduct quality control inspections on all welding points. However, it is impossible to rely on manual inspection of 5 million solder joints, so in the past, industry standard sampling methods could only accurately detect about one thousandth of them, and quality hazards were inevitable.
In response to this issue, Intel collaborated with Audi to use Intel's Industrial Edge Insight Platform (EII) to accelerate the creation of algorithms and conduct predictive analysis and modeling. This solution extracts data from all monitoring of the welding gun controller and directly compares and analyzes it with historical actual detection data provided by Audi on the edge of the site, in order to train its accuracy in artificial intelligence.
The application of these data operations and analysis results can not only help control engineers and operators improve the quality control of spot welding, but also be used in other application scenarios involving robots and controllers, such as riveting, bonding, and painting. And the system will remind technical personnel when predicting changes with potential faults, so as to minimize or eliminate the total number of errors as much as possible.
After cooperating with Intel, Audi's welding quality inspection rate on the production line has changed from one car per day to 100% complete inspection, greatly reducing potential quality hazards, lowering costs, and increasing profits.

As is well known, welding is an indispensable process in production and manufacturing, from the assembly of ships and airplanes to the manufacturing of circuit boards, all require deep participation in the welding process. Precision welding has very strict technical requirements, and only skilled senior technicians can be competent. The training of such technicians requires long-term repetition of a single operation, and the long-term accumulation of risks during the welding process may bring significant harm to the physical health of workers. Therefore, this job is considered to have low happiness, which has led to an increasing number of young people unwilling to engage in this job.
Therefore, in the industrial welding process, welding execution operations shift from "human" to "machine", and achieving automated and intelligent welding becomes crucial. Compared to humans, machines have higher welding accuracy and can work continuously for 7 * 24 hours, providing high-speed and stable welding capabilities, significantly improving welding efficiency and saving labor costs. In addition, automated welding can avoid human defects such as negligence and fatigue, and improve welding quality.
